Market Overview

The DNA analysis in the government sector market is expanding as law enforcement agencies, immigration authorities, and public health departments increasingly rely on genetic testing for identification, forensic investigation, and disaster victim identification. Government adoption is being driven by the need for reliable criminal justice evidence, border security verification, and disease surveillance programs requiring genomic data.

Current Market Landscape

National forensic laboratories are upgrading sequencing infrastructure to process casework backlogs more efficiently, while immigration agencies use DNA testing to verify familial relationships in visa and asylum cases. Public health departments are incorporating genomic surveillance into outbreak response protocols. Emerging Trends

Rapid DNA testing devices are enabling on-site identification at border checkpoints and crime scenes. Cloud-based databases are improving cross-jurisdictional data sharing among law enforcement agencies. Artificial intelligence is accelerating forensic sample matching against national databases. Privacy safeguards and chain-of-custody protocols are becoming more standardized across government programs.

FAQ

Q1: Which government functions rely most on DNA analysis? A: Law enforcement agencies use it extensively for criminal investigations and cold case resolution. Immigration authorities rely on it to verify familial relationships in visa applications. Public health departments use genomic data for disease outbreak tracking. Disaster response teams use DNA analysis for victim identification.

Q2: What technological shifts are influencing this market? A: Rapid DNA testing is reducing turnaround times from weeks to hours. Cloud infrastructure is enabling faster cross-agency data sharing. Artificial intelligence is improving match accuracy against large databases. Enhanced privacy protocols are addressing public concerns over genetic data use.
